Nissan introduces all-new LEAF NISMO RC electric race car; more than double power and torque of predecessor

Green Car Congress

In Tokyo, Nissan unveiled the new Nissan LEAF NISMO RC, an electric race car with more than double the maximum power and torque output of its predecessor. Nissan plans to build six all-new LEAF NISMO RC vehicles to deploy around the world, so that fans can experience the power and excitement firsthand.

Varley Electric Vehicle introduces the evR-450 supercar

Green Car Congress

Varley Electric Vehicles , a division of The Varley Group, one of Australia’s oldest specialty vehicle manufacturers, recently launched the evR-450 , a high-performance electric supercar. While the evR-450 is expected to be available soon, Varley will begin taking orders for its sport variant the evS-450 in January 2012.

Dodge unveils concept electric muscle car

Teslarati

Dodge has unveiled its new concept electric muscle car. The Dodge Charger Daytona concept is the new electric muscle car to take the torch from the discontinued gas-powered Challenger and Charger.
